US Revisits Georgia's Black Sea Port as Strategic Corridors Rise

Iran Herald · April 11, 2026 Politics

After nearly two years of suspended engagement under a multiyear strategic partnership, the United States has resumed high-level contact with Georgia. On March 30, US Secretary of State Marco Rubiohelda phone call with Georgian Prime Minister Irakli Kobakhidze. While Tbilisi has framed the outreach as a possible "reset," many analysts say it is too early to draw such conclusions.
